TeamHealth is seeking a quality-drivennurse practitionerorphysician assistant to join our post-acute care team in Southwest Dallas, Texas. This is a full-timeopportunity (5days/week)rounding in skilled nursing facilities, with excellentsupport and training, autonomy, and earning potential. In this role you will work in the Southwest Dallas, Texas, area including Irving, Arlington, Grapevine and Forth Worth area. Compensation is fee for service with an estimated compensation range of $103,876 to $122,652annually and no cap on productivity income potential.

In this role, you'll provide high-quality care to a diverse patient population, collaborate with an experienced multidisciplinary team, and build meaningful relationships with patients and their families. You will have an opportunity to deliver exceptional care during life's pivotal moments.

Our comprehensive clinical and operational leadership team will support your transition into our medical practice with a comprehensive 3-month onboarding program along with a dedicated clinical field mentor and support from industry leading clinical experts in post-acute medicine. Growth and leadership opportunities within this market are available as well.

Our innovative population health data reports will guide you towards optimal and timely care for our patient population. The medical practice is part of TeamACO, a dedicated long-term Accountable Care Organization participating in the Medicare Shared Savings Program for our clinicians, which could result in you receiving a portion of the shared savings if certain criteria are met.

Our Medical Director Leadership Academy (MDLA) will position you for success in quality improvement initiatives, and collaboration with the facility leadership as a valued partner of the team. This educational program is best-in-class and not provided by any other organizations practicing post-acute medicine.

Key Responsibilities

  • Perform comprehensive patient assessments, including medical histories and physical exams
  • Develop, implement, and adjust individualized care plans based on patient needs
  • Monitor progress and coordinate care to optimize outcomes
  • Collaborate closely with physicians, nursing staff, and other healthcare professionals in a team approach
  • Educate patients and families on health management and preventive strategies
  • Maintain accurate, timely medical records in compliance with regulations

Qualifications

  • NP or PA license (State of Texas) and DEA
  • Experience in post-acute, acute, ED, or clinic settings preferred, but not required;new grads welcome to apply
  • Strong clinical foundation and knowledge of healthcare regulatory standards
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Collaborative, team-oriented approach with a positive outlook
